Evergreen Construction, B General Building Contractor in Truckee, CA
Evergreen Construction operating as a sole owner holds an active California contractor license (CSLB #952299), valid through Sep 30, 2026. First issued in 2010, the license has been on the CSLB roster for 16 years. It carries a single CSLB classification: B — General Building Contractor. Records show an active surety bond on file with American Contractors Indemnity Company and an exempt workers' compensation status (no employees on payroll). The business is based in Truckee, in Nevada County, California.
